Qingdao NovelBeam Technology Co.,Ltd. (SHA:688677)
China flag China · Delayed Price · Currency is CNY
47.36
-0.64 (-1.33%)
Feb 13, 2026, 3:00 PM CST

SHA:688677 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
5,6124,5366,4759,8298,185-
Market Cap Growth
16.90%-29.95%-34.12%20.09%--
Enterprise Value
5,1614,0245,8759,2197,480-
Last Close Price
47.3637.1151.7177.6264.29-
PE Ratio
32.7133.5144.4453.8469.52-
Forward PE
31.8919.0730.1843.66--
PS Ratio
9.8110.2413.7620.6126.43-
PB Ratio
4.263.475.018.047.48-
P/TBV Ratio
4.373.575.138.277.73-
P/FCF Ratio
70.33125.8263.393633.582105.07-
P/OCF Ratio
38.7440.3840.9594.1778.70-
EV/Sales Ratio
9.039.0912.4819.3324.15-
EV/EBITDA Ratio
22.6523.8833.2446.8065.45-
EV/EBIT Ratio
26.1228.2138.1750.3671.54-
EV/FCF Ratio
64.68111.6257.523408.091923.67-
Debt / Equity Ratio
0.120.030.010.020.020.16
Debt / EBITDA Ratio
0.680.200.030.100.200.43
Debt / FCF Ratio
1.950.940.067.105.791.07
Net Debt / Equity Ratio
-0.34-0.37-0.48-0.50-0.64-0.10
Net Debt / EBITDA Ratio
-1.99-2.91-3.53-3.13-6.13-0.29
Net Debt / FCF Ratio
-5.64-13.60-6.12-228.08-180.18-0.72
Asset Turnover
0.380.310.340.370.390.74
Inventory Turnover
0.990.911.151.682.072.07
Quick Ratio
3.354.738.504.5611.601.72
Current Ratio
4.486.1510.605.4912.662.49
Return on Equity (ROE)
13.14%10.30%11.30%15.68%16.57%35.27%
Return on Assets (ROA)
8.24%6.25%6.90%8.89%8.17%17.80%
Return on Invested Capital (ROIC)
19.96%16.87%21.45%32.39%27.02%37.32%
Return on Capital Employed (ROCE)
14.30%10.80%11.80%14.90%9.40%31.40%
Earnings Yield
3.11%2.98%2.25%1.86%1.44%-
FCF Yield
1.42%0.80%1.58%0.03%0.05%-
Dividend Yield
1.27%1.62%1.06%0.74%0.46%-
Payout Ratio
41.88%49.31%47.83%19.95%30.51%1.96%
Buyback Yield / Dilution
-0.14%0.48%0.24%-4.12%-28.26%2.25%
Total Shareholder Return
1.11%2.10%1.30%-3.38%-27.80%2.25%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.